FOUR STARS
This is a charming fake boyfriend romance that of course has a happy ending. Ms. Reis weaves a wonderful story about a dating service and how Ivy gets selected by a TV station to promote it.
Having been put down and insulted by her Father her entire life, Ivy has self-esteem issues and finds compliments hard to accept and believe. Li Qiang is one of 3 kids and has found himself in love with Ivy. The difficult part is that he is an Intern and she owns the company.
This book is sweet and endearing.
